常用的通信協(xié)議有哪些
常用的通信協(xié)議有很多種,主要根據(jù)其應(yīng)用領(lǐng)域和通信需求可以分為幾類(lèi):
網(wǎng)絡(luò)通信協(xié)議:
TCP/IP:傳輸控制協(xié)議/互聯(lián)網(wǎng)協(xié)議,用于互聯(lián)網(wǎng)及局域網(wǎng)通信。
UDP:用戶(hù)數(shù)據(jù)報(bào)協(xié)議,用于實(shí)時(shí)數(shù)據(jù)傳輸,如音視頻流。
HTTP/HTTPS:超文本傳輸協(xié)議/安全超文本傳輸協(xié)議,用于Web頁(yè)面?zhèn)鬏敿鞍踩ㄐ拧?/p>
FTP:文件傳輸協(xié)議,用于文件在網(wǎng)絡(luò)上的傳輸。
串行通信協(xié)議:
RS-232:傳統(tǒng)的串行通信協(xié)議,用于連接計(jì)算機(jī)及外部設(shè)備。
RS-485:多點(diǎn)連接的串行通信協(xié)議,適用于工業(yè)控制和長(zhǎng)距離通信。
SPI:串行外設(shè)接口,用于短距離高速通信。
I2C:集成電路之間的串行通信協(xié)議,用于連接低速設(shè)備。
局域網(wǎng)通信協(xié)議:
Ethernet:局域網(wǎng)標(biāo)準(zhǔn)通信協(xié)議。
Wi-Fi:無(wú)線局域網(wǎng)通信協(xié)議,如IEEE 802.11系列。
Bluetooth:短距離無(wú)線通信協(xié)議,用于設(shè)備之間的連接。
物聯(lián)網(wǎng)通信協(xié)議:
MQTT:輕量級(jí)的物聯(lián)網(wǎng)通信協(xié)議,適用于傳感器和小型設(shè)備。
CoAP:約束應(yīng)用協(xié)議,用于低功耗設(shè)備和傳感器之間的通信。
LoRaWAN:長(zhǎng)距離低功耗無(wú)線協(xié)議,用于廣域物聯(lián)網(wǎng)通信。
其他特定領(lǐng)域協(xié)議:
CAN:控制器局域網(wǎng),用于實(shí)時(shí)數(shù)據(jù)通信,特別是在汽車(chē)和工業(yè)控制中廣泛應(yīng)用。
Modbus:用于工業(yè)自動(dòng)化的串行通信協(xié)議。
Zigbee:低功耗無(wú)線通信協(xié)議,用于智能家居和傳感網(wǎng)絡(luò)。